Like we want a woman to have that Jennifer Lawrence body but we also want a woman who's not a fussy eater and can put away a pizza and two beers on a tuesday night no sweat. We get annoyed when she has a salad instead of a main. We also get annoyed when she puts on 5lbs and her butt isn't so perky anymore.

Guys also know that you can't hoodwink your body into not processing the calories you're eating, but somehow don't make the connection with the behaviour above.

And I know you know a girl who every time you see her is putting away a pizza on a tuesday night. Her instagram is full of pics of junk food, and she's skinny as fuck. What you're not seeing is all the not-eating she does when no one else is around. Possibly the sticking fingers down her throat in the bathroom she's doing also.

I've dated two women with eating disorders and you'd never know they had one unless you spent all day with them for a solid month. The binging/purging cycles they do, so that it looks like they lead a "normal" fat-ass life when really they're spending all week feeling tired and cold because the only thing approaching a meal they had for the past 3 days was some figs.

You kind of need to accept that if you want a chill person then you need to be ok with her looking like a chill person.
